		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Instead of distilled vinegar, I&#8217;m a big fan of crystalline food-grade citric acid. You can get it in bulk at natural food stores and where canning supplies or beer/winemaking supplies are sold. Unlike vinegar, it&#8217;s odorless, and you can also mix it to stronger concentrations when needed (like for bathroom fixture cleaning).</p>
